Python の基礎: 初心者ガイド

Patricia Arquette
リリース: 2025-01-16 13:41:57
オリジナル
947 人が閲覧しました

Основы изучения Python: Руководство для начинающих

Python 入門: 初心者向けチュートリアル

Python は、Web アプリケーションの作成からデータ分析まで、さまざまなタスクに使用できる強力で習得が簡単なプログラミング言語です。このガイドでは、Python の中心的な概念を紹介し、プログラミングの旅を始めるのに役立ちます。

  1. Python のインストール

Python の最新バージョンを python.org 公式 Web サイトからダウンロードします。

Python をコンピュータにインストールします。インストール プロセス中に [Python を PATH に追加] オプションを必ずオンにしてください。

ターミナルに次のコマンドを入力して、インストールが成功したかどうかを確認します:

python --version

  1. 変数とデータ型

Python は複数のデータ型をサポートしています。主なタイプは次のとおりです:

int: 整数 (例: 42、-10)

float: 浮動小数点数 (例: 3.14、-0.5)

str: 文字列 (例: 「Hello, World!」)

bool: ブール値 (True または False)

例:

変数の例

x = 10 # 整数 pi = 3.14 # 浮動小数点数 名前 = "アリス" # 文字列 is_active = True # ブール値

print(x, pi, name, is_active)

  1. 入力と出力

input() 関数を使用してユーザー入力を取得します:

name = input("名前を入力してください:") print("こんにちは", 名前)

  1. 条件文

Python は if、elif、else ステートメントを使用して、条件に基づいてさまざまなアクションを実行します。

年齢 = int(input("年齢を入力してください:")) 年齢が 18 歳未満の場合: print(「あなたはまだ子供です。」) エリフ年齢

  1. ループ

for ループは、シーケンス内の要素を反復処理するために使用されます。

範囲(5) の i の場合: print("数値:", i)

条件が true の場合、while ループが実行されます。

カウント = 0 カウント

  1. 機能

関数はコードを整理し、コードの再利用性を向上させるのに役立ちます:

デフォルトの挨拶(名前): return f「こんにちは、{名前}!」

print(greet("アリス"))

  1. リストと辞書

リストは順序付けられたデータのコレクションです:

果物 = [「リンゴ」、「バナナ」、「チェリー」] 果物の中の果物の場合: プリント(フルーツ)

辞書はキーと値のペアのコレクションです:

人 = {"名前": "アリス", "年齢": 25} print(人["名前"])

  1. ファイル操作

Python でファイルの読み取りと書き込み:

ファイルに書き込む

open("example.txt", "w") をファイルとして使用: file.write("こんにちは、世界!")

ファイルを読み取る

open("example.txt", "r") をファイルとして使用: コンテンツ = file.read() print(コンテンツ)

  1. Python ライブラリ

Python には、さまざまなタスク用の多数のライブラリがあります。よく使用されるライブラリをいくつか示します:

math — 数学的演算に使用されます。

random — 乱数の生成に使用されます。

pandas — データ分析用。

matplotlib — データ視覚化用。

数学ライブラリの使用例:

数学をインポートする print(math.sqrt(16)) # 出力: 4.0

  1. 初心者向けのアドバイス

毎日練習してください。

Codewars や LeetCode などのサイトでトラブルシューティングを行います。

Mark Lutz の『Learn Python』などのドキュメントや書籍を読んでください。

開発者コミュニティに参加してください。

Developer Telegram チャンネルに参加してください。

おめでとうございます!これで、Python の学習を始めるための基礎が整いました。コーディングを楽しんでください!

以上がPython の基礎: 初心者ガイドの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
著者別の最新記事
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ート